From aeef93235c4881e1892603ad4f5c540bbb3656b0 Mon Sep 17 00:00:00 2001 From: prrace Date: Tue, 27 Jan 2026 13:07:28 -0800 Subject: [PATCH] 8376423 --- src/java.desktop/share/classes/javax/swing/UIManager.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/java.desktop/share/classes/javax/swing/UIManager.java b/src/java.desktop/share/classes/javax/swing/UIManager.java index 9b263c33d77..69063c562e6 100644 --- a/src/java.desktop/share/classes/javax/swing/UIManager.java +++ b/src/java.desktop/share/classes/javax/swing/UIManager.java @@ -244,7 +244,9 @@ public class UIManager implements Serializable * */ private static LAFState getLAFState() { - return LAF_STATE; + synchronized (classLock) { + return LAF_STATE; + } } static {